$14.00 off
Innovative 92-95 Civic B/D-Series Red Alum 2 Bolt Mount 60A Bushing (LH Side Mount Only)
$125.96 USD
$139.96
SKU: INM19510-60A
Innovative 92-95 Civic B/D-Series Red Alum 2 Bolt Mount 60A Bushing (LH Side Mount Only)